Overhead EV Charging Cable Guide for Ground Contact Prevention
Find Innovative SolutionsGenerate Solutions
Solution Overview
Problem
Charging cables for electric vehicles are prone to damage and safety hazards due to contact with the ground when fully extended, necessitating excessive care and posing electrical risks.
Innovation Solution
A charging apparatus with an enclosure, rail, roller unit, spool unit, and guide system that maintains cable balance and prevents ground contact, using sensors and motors to manage cable extension and retraction.

Engineering Contradiction Analysis
1Adaptability or versatility
If the charging cable is extended to reach multiple vehicles with different charging plug positions, then the adaptability is improved, but the cable comes into contact with the ground causing damage
Solution Approach 1:
The charging cable is extended vertically upward from the top of the enclosure rather than horizontally along the ground. This dimensional change allows the cable to reach vehicles at different positions without contacting the ground, thus maintaining both adaptability and reliability
Solution Approach 2:
A guide structure protruding from the enclosure serves as an intermediary that directs and supports the charging cable during its extension. This guide ensures the cable follows a safe path away from the ground while maintaining connection capability to multiple vehicles
2Power
If the charging cable is made thicker and heavier to handle higher charging power, then the power transmission capability is improved, but the cable becomes more prone to ground contact damage
Solution Approach 1:
By extending the heavy, high-power cable vertically upward from the enclosure top rather than along the ground, the invention eliminates ground contact hazards while maintaining the cable's high power transmission capability
Solution Approach 2:
The guide structure provides mechanical support and counterbalancing for the heavy cable during extension, preventing it from sagging or contacting the ground despite its increased weight from higher power capacity
3Adaptability or versatility
If the charging cable is extended to maximum length to reach all vehicle positions, then the versatility is improved, but the cable requires excessive care in handling
Solution Approach 1:
The guide structure automatically guides and supports the charging cable during extension and retraction, eliminating the need for users to manually manage the cable's path and reducing handling complexity despite the cable's extended length

AI summary
A charging apparatus includes an enclosure including an outlet hole at an upper portion of the enclosure, a rail provided in the enclosure, a roller unit provided to be movable along the rail, a wire including a first end portion connected to the roller unit, a spool unit to which a second end portion of the wire is connected, the spool unit rotatably driven to wind the wire, and a charging cable including a first end portion fixed to the inside of the enclosure and a second end portion including a charging gun, the charging cable extending to the outside of the enclosure through the outlet hole via the roller unit.
